The Association of Telecommunications Companies of Nigeria (ATCON) has appointed Africa’s foremost ICT Magazine, IT & Telecom Digest, the Official Marketer and Event Manager for its upcoming 20th Anniversary celebration.
The letter of appointment, which was addressed to Belmang Ltd, publishers of the magazine, came after a thorough process of calling for bidders, shortlisting qualified companies and final selection after a of series of interviews and presentations, the association said in a statement.
The letter addressed to the company and signed by President of ATCON, Engr. Lanre Ajayi, read in part: “We are pleased to inform you that the National Executive Council of the Association of Telecommunications Companies of Nigeria (ATCON) has appointed Belmang Ltd. as the official marketer and event manager of ATCON’s 20thAnniversary.”
Speaking on the event, the ATCON President, Engr. Ajayi said the journey of the last 20 years had been so eventful for the Nigerian telecommunications industry with ATCON as the umbrella body of all telecommunications companies playing pivotal roles. ATCON, he said, is recognised for championing the growth of the ICT industry through advocacy and engagement of all stakeholders, including the government for better policies, the result of which is where the industry is today.
And for that, he said the Association has decided to take time out to evaluate its achievements, the industry and the association’s successes while also giving due recognition to those who have made the accomplishments for the association and its members in the period of the last 20 years and make projections for the future through the celebration.
